Transaction 4aefaadb2b2ab97cd13f34264681753488d9a3910cadfe4ddd8bc5ac05330585
1 Input
1 Output
-
4aefaadb2b2ab97cd13f34264681753488d9a3910cadfe4ddd8bc5ac05330585:0
- value
- 18177400
- script pubkey
- OP_0 OP_PUSHBYTES_20 c68c771ee7ed7f8ea716903f28ec2841a6de8537
- address
- bc1qc6x8w8h8a4lcafckjqlj3mpggxndapfhdcz7l6